There's this one shot from the Nationals I keep looking at. Maybe I'm crazy, but curious what thoughts are on this.

He goes 6 rails, comes in way short, and leaves Hugo a hanger which he of course makes. The OB is frozen to the rail, and he comes real close to a kiss by the 4th rail. The position would be good but there are some big cons against making it, and he's not even close. I know it's got natural angle and position going for it.

I keep thinking you could do an easy ticky off the red, it's a two way shot, you're coming in at a pretty flat angle on the white, at that angle the white is fairly big. Maybe end up with a short table. It seems like a more reliable point to me.
